Court Denies Plaintiff’s Motion to Amend Complaint to Include Bad Faith Claim in UM Case

Valerie Dondero, of the Miami office, successfully opposed a Plaintiff’s motion to amend her complaint to add a purported bad faith claim in a first-party UM case. Valerie argued entitlement to dismissal, rather than a stay, of a bad faith claim was appropriate when there had been no determination of coverage nor damages in the underlying claim. The trial court agreed, and therefore denied the Plaintiff’s motion to amend to add the bad faith count.
